What Are Cloud Computing Deployment Models?
Cloud deployment models define how cloud infrastructure is implemented, managed, and accessed by users or organizations. These models determine where data is stored, who controls the infrastructure, and how resources are shared.
The four primary deployment models in cloud computing are:
Public Cloud
Private Cloud
Hybrid Cloud
Community Cloud
Each model offers different levels of control, scalability, and security depending on business needs.
1. Public Cloud
The public cloud is the most widely used deployment model. In this model, cloud infrastructure is owned and operated by third-party providers and delivered over the internet.
Companies access computing resources such as servers, storage, and applications without owning the physical infrastructure.
Key Features
Pay-as-you-go pricing
High scalability
No hardware maintenance
Global accessibility
Examples
Popular public cloud providers include Amazon Web Services (AWS), Microsoft Azure, and Google Cloud.
Best For
Startups
Small businesses
Web applications
Development and testing environments
2. Private Cloud
A private cloud is dedicated to a single organization. Unlike public cloud environments, resources are not shared with other companies.
Private clouds can be hosted on-premises or managed by third-party providers but remain exclusive to one organization.
Key Features
Greater control over infrastructure
Higher security and compliance
Customizable environment
Best For
Financial institutions
Healthcare organizations
Government agencies
Businesses handling sensitive data
While private clouds offer stronger control and security, they usually require higher setup and maintenance costs.
3. Hybrid Cloud
A hybrid cloud combines public and private cloud environments, allowing businesses to move workloads and data between them as needed.
This model provides flexibility while maintaining security for critical data.
Key Features
Combination of public and private clouds
Workload portability
Flexible scalability
Improved disaster recovery
Example Use Case
A company may store sensitive customer data in a private cloud while using the public cloud to run applications and websites.
Hybrid cloud strategies are popular among enterprises that want to balance cost efficiency and security.
4. Community Cloud
A community cloud is shared by multiple organizations with similar requirements such as security, compliance, or industry regulations.
These organizations collaborate and share cloud infrastructure to reduce costs and improve efficiency.
Key Features
Shared infrastructure among organizations
Cost-sharing model
Industry-specific compliance support
Best For
Government agencies
Healthcare organizations
Research institutions
Community clouds offer a balance between the control of private clouds and the cost benefits of shared infrastructure.
Comparison of Cloud Deployment Models
| Model | Ownership | Security | Cost | Scalability |
|---|---|---|---|---|
| Public Cloud | Third-party provider | Moderate | Low | Very High |
| Private Cloud | Single organization | High | High | Moderate |
| Hybrid Cloud | Mixed (public + private) | High | Medium | High |
| Community Cloud | Shared by organizations | High | Shared cost | Moderate |
